Voorhies was first elected president in 2013 after serving as president of what was then known as the Central Indiana Labor Council for two years. The AFL-CIO says, during his tenure, union membership has grown despite the passage of Indiana’s Right-to-Work law.
"I am proud to serve this organization representing more than 300,000 hardworking union members and their families and to continue building a legacy for Indiana’s labor movement," said Voorhies. "Our goal going forward is to unite all labor in the state of Indiana, union and non-union, to come together to demand change for working Hoosiers."
Shawn Crist was also re-elected to serve a second term as secretary-treasurer.
